Irina Shayk is once again testing limits — and she knows exactly what she’s doing.
The 40-year-old supermodel became the center of online debate after unveiling a provocative new visual project created with American photographer Steven Klein. Known for his dark, confrontational style, Klein has spent decades pushing fashion imagery into uncomfortable territory, and this collaboration followed that exact path.


For the shoot, Shayk embraced a concept designed to unsettle. In some images, she posed topless, owning the frame without apology. In others, she appeared on a motorcycle in a leather jacket with her underwear pulled down, staged against a bare wall — and even alongside a cow, an intentionally jarring detail. Additional shots showed her in a thong beside a black stallion, or wearing a leather corset with bare shoulders and a heart-shaped neckline that left little to the imagination. One stark all-black look was finished with minimal briefs and thigh-high boots.
The imagery didn’t stop there.

In later scenes, Shayk appeared braless in leather with her face fully covered by a mask. Another photo placed her in a bathtub filled to the edge with water, wearing dramatic makeup and vivid red lipstick — blending exposure with control.
When she shared the images, Shayk framed the project as intentional and character-driven rather than pure shock. She described the work as the result of late-night conversations with Klein, hinting at a fictional persona shaped by his visual world.

The response was immediate and polarized.
Some viewers accused the former partner of Bradley Cooper of cheap provocation, calling the shoot degrading and unnecessary. Others pushed back just as strongly, arguing that the project was a sharp commentary on how women’s bodies are consumed and judged. Supporters praised Shayk’s command of the camera, calling the work fearless and technically demanding.

This collaboration wasn’t a one-off. Only weeks earlier, Shayk had shared another revealing series shot by Klein, making it clear this partnership is deliberate and ongoing.
Love it or hate it, the reaction was never an accident. Irina Shayk knew exactly what she was stirring — and chose not to soften the impact.
